CIC with Combox - playback issue

E92 LCI with combox.

When I stream music over Bluetooth, sometimes the music appears to forward a few seconds by itself. Also if I try to forward or rewind from steering wheel controls through the song (say 20-30 seconds) it just keeps forwarding/rewinding indefinitely.

I sometimes hear crackling too but this goes away if I turn my iPhone Bluetooth off and then back on.

Faulty combox? Interference? Does it need an update maybe.

UPDATE:

Bluetooth software version updated on the CIC a week ago. Since then no playback issues or crackling. I’ll post in the thread if it does happen.

Regarding the other issue when I forward or rewind myself, it seems that issue is isolated to Spotify over Bluetooth as when I do it using the standard iPhone music app or playback over USB there is no issue

There is nothing wrong with the combox. I had the same issues and resolved it by updating the CIC unit to V41 and enabling 6NR bmw apps. After that I just updated the apps list and then resolved.
